TECHNICAL CHARACTERISTICS The Neptune Space Predator , the latest and most innovative mask in the Neptune Series, has been designed with the technical experience gained through 20 years of full face mask manufacturing.The Neptune Space Predator has a state-of-the-art integrated regulator, a reduced internal volume, an improved visualfield, and an integrated surface air valve.

92%. DURABILITY AND SCRATCHING RESISTANCE The visor of the Neptune Space Predator can resist the impact of a 6.35 mm steel ball traveling at speeds of 540 km/hour (335 mi/hour). The visor is coated on both sides with a siloxane resin to increase the scratching resistance.

THE 3-D EQUALIZATION SYSTEM The patented Ocean REEF 3-D equalization system is designed to allow equalization during a dive. The system consists of a movable plate and two eccentric blocks; these blocks move close to the nostrils when the upper part of the visor is pressed.
1ST STAGE SL 35 TX The Neptune Space Predator may be used only with this high performance, balanced diaphragm 1st stage with anti-freeze kit. The first stage has adjustable medium pressure and is made of brass with a satin finish body, stainless steel piston, Teflon seat, and stainless steel spring.

EQUALIZATION The Neptune Space Predator is equipped with a simple patented internal device to close the nostrils and allow underwater equalization. By loosening the screw it is possible to move the plate up and down to find the most comfortable position to equalize. The silicone caps may easily be turned. By turning the caps you may adjust them to fit a larger or thinner nose (distance between the nostrils).

(see section 2.4.3). COMMUNICATION COMMUNICATION APPARATUS The Neptune Space Predator may be used with various communication systems between divers and/or the surface. It is compatible with most underwater communication systems if supplied with the proper adapter and/or DIN connection. Information may be obtained from your Ocean Reef dealer.

To assemble the swivel, first unscrew the hose from the second stage with a proper tool. Then connect the swivel to the second stage and tighten with proper tool (w/open wrench; not included). Next connect the hose to the threaded part of the swivel connector and tighten. This operation should not be performed with the regulator connected ...
